RESUMO

A total of 75 patients with inflammatory acne vulgaris were divided into three groups. Group A was treated with combination of 4% nicotinamide and 1% clindamycin combination, Group B was treated with plain 1% clindamycin and Group C which was considered to have resistance to local antibiotics due to no response to treatment was treated with the combination. At the end of 8 weeks the results were compared. It was concluded that addition of nicotinamide was of not much value in treating inflammatory acne and results were some as for plain clindamycin and also the combination did not offer much relief in treatment of resistant acne.

RESUMO

A 22-year-old male patient presented with multiple swellings over elbows and knees and a sinus over the right elbow discharging chalky white material. Skin biopsy of the swelling demonstrated calcium deposition in dermis and subcutis. There was no evidence of connective tissue disorder or abnormal mineral metabolism. Hence it was concluded as idiopathic calcinosis cutis and is reported for its interesting presentation.
